Silicon Labs EZR32LG/WG: I want to poll the GPIO2/3 outputs with my MCU. Is it possible?

GPIO2/3 are the GPIOs of the wireless IC, and can be assigned wireless IC status signals, etc. You can read the value through the API, but it is not directly connected to the MCU, so you cannot monitor the pin movement in real time.
If you want to monitor GPIO2/3 directly, please connect to GPIO of MCU on the board.
